    How Job Title Filtering Works

    Filtering B2B data by job title gives you laser-focused targeting — but it’s not just about keywords. Good filtering relies on structure, strategy, and knowing how roles vary across businesses.

    Keyword vs. Function-Based Filtering

    There are two main ways to filter by job role:

    • Keyword-based: e.g., “Managing Director”, “Sales Manager”, “IT Director”

    • Function-based: grouping by responsibility, such as “Finance Decision-Makers” or “HR Leads”

    Function-based filtering allows for wider targeting when job titles vary across industries. For example, “Head of People” and “HR Manager” may do the same job — so grouping them ensures no decision-maker is missed.

    Common Job Roles You Can Target

    Here are some of the most valuable job titles and functions for UK SME outreach:

    • Owners / Managing Directors / CEOs

    • Sales & Marketing Directors

    • Operations Managers

    • Finance and Procurement Heads

    • IT Decision-Makers

    • HR & Training Leads

    Combining Job Titles with Other Filters

    Job title filters become even more powerful when layered with:

    • Industry/SIC code

    • Company size or turnover

    • Geographic region or postcode radius

    This approach creates ultra-targeted, high-performing lists for cold email, telemarketing, or direct mail.

    What to Watch for in Job Title Data

    Not all job title filters are created equal. While targeting by role is powerful, doing it poorly can still lead to missed opportunities or irrelevant contacts.

    Vague or Inconsistent Role Naming

    Job titles vary between companies — especially in SMEs. For example:

    • “Manager” could mean anything from office admin to operations head

    • “Director” might be a decision-maker or just a job title used loosely

    Always aim for clarity. Look for datasets where roles are categorised based on actual buying influence, not just job labels.

    Overly Broad Filters That Dilute Relevance

    Some suppliers offer filters like:

    • “Senior staff”

    • “Management level”

    • “Business decision-makers”

    These sound appealing but are often too vague. You may end up with non-relevant roles — reducing engagement and ROI.

    When Too Much Filtering Becomes a Problem

    On the flip side, be wary of over-segmenting. For example:

    • Only wanting “Marketing Director” may exclude “Head of Marketing” or “Marketing Manager”

    • Filtering by too many criteria at once may limit your total market too severely

    The key is balance: specific enough to be relevant, broad enough to give you reach.
